Originally Posted by Iamfink2
OK this is where I stand, I did the throttle body reset and took the xfire for a spin on the interstate and there was no difference. When I push the pedal all the way to the floor the engine shuts down or that's what I thought. It turns out that the engine is running its just that the accelerator becomes disabled. After pulling over I noticed that the tach was still indicating RPMs but no response with the accelerator pedal. Turn the key off and restart and everything is fine. So I get home uninstall the sprint booster and take the car for another spin and everything's back to normal so I guess the sprint boosters the problem. I hope that they will exchange this one or have some kind of solution for the problem.
I received my replacement sprint booster today, installed it and went for a ride and everything is fine-no problems of any kind. I love this thing!!! Well first I bought my SB off eBay for $250 delivered to my house. Arrived in 3 days, super fast. Installed it and WOW unbelievable. I feel like I just traded for SRT6 set up. At least off the line. Its raining here and with wet roads if I give it the gas from a stand still my 20" rears spin and traction control comes on. I would have no problem in recommending the purchase from this guy: http://www.slkfans.com/. I have now over 1,100 transactions and can tell you this guy is above board and a stand up guy. This is a better mod than my last car I used a tuner on. Best $250 you can spend.
I also did not remove the nut on installation. I tried but could not get it. I removed the console side panel (two phillips screws) and then just unplugged it at the top of the pedal and plugged the SB in. Put the side panel back on and in 10 minutes I was having a ball on the road.
